Texans dominate Steelers in potential Rodgers farewell

The Houston Texans delivered a commanding 30-6 victory over the Pittsburgh Steelers in the NFL Wild Card playoff, showcasing a dominant defensive performance that included two touchdowns. This loss marks the seventh consecutive playoff defeat for the Steelers, leaving quarterback Aaron Rodgers, potentially facing retirement, without a touchdown drive in his final outing.

Key Highlights

  • Houston Texans scored 30 points against the Pittsburgh Steelers' 6.
  • The Texans' defense scored two touchdowns and sacked Aaron Rodgers four times.
  • This defeat extends the Steelers' playoff loss streak to seven games.
  • Aaron Rodgers did not score a touchdown and was intercepted once.
  • Rodgers has not confirmed whether he will retire after this season.
